    Xaracatz wrote: »
    Is it particularly difficult to buy to do with the extreme lockdown of getting it for free?

    No: it's because copyright and subscription services are becoming bigger and bigger deals. HBO owns Game of Thrones and doesn't want anyone getting it who doesn't have a HBO subscription (it's known as Sky Atlantic here).

    But GOT season 1 is available as boxsets: I've seen that it exists on DVD (unless this has been stopped by HBO).

    I'd guess it'd be as difficult to get Stranger Things without a Netflix subscription
